Core Tip Burn injuries represent a significant global public health concern and can result in severe complications. The correlation between delays in the wound-healing process of burn injuries with increased mortality rates has led numerous investigators to devise novel therapeutic approaches aimed at accelerating the recovery of burn wounds. Statins, in addition to lowering cholesterol, enhance wound healing, particularly in burn wounds. The statins used include lovastatin, simvastatin, pravastatin, fluvastatin, atorvastatin, and, more recently, Rosuvastatin, a synthetic hydrophilic statin with beneficial efficacy in burns.
